How to make Hot Chocolate (Gigante) at home
Making hot chocolate (Gigante) at home is easy and allows you to control the ingredients and nutritional content. Here's a simple recipe: - Heat 1 1/2 cups of milk in a saucepan over medium heat until hot but not boiling. Add 1/3 cup of cocoa powder and 1/3 cup of sugar, and stir until blended. Add 1/2 tsp of vanilla extract and a pinch of salt. Stir well and serve immediately.
